Wonthella is a stable suburb in Greater Geraldton, WA 6530, about 373km from Perth CBD. Recent property sales in Wonthella are too limited to report a reliable median price. The suburb has 1 school, a transport score of 30/100, and is right by the coast. Wonthella has an overall score of 46/100, based on transport, liveability and education, plus a separate residential safety score of 5/100.

Small population (under 3,000) — crime rates may be volatile due to low sample size.

WAdoesn't publish crime data at the suburb level. The rates shown are the police-region average applied to this suburb, so other suburbs in the same region share the same figures.

Visitor / tourist hub. This suburb attracts significant visitor and tourist traffic. Crime figures are recorded by incident location and include offences involving visitors, not just residents, so the per-resident rates below may overstate the risk for people living here.
